The Quirk: Acid Unleashed โ€“ A Symphony of Corrosive Power

Mina Ashido's Quirk, aptly named "Acid," is an Emitter-type ability that allows her to secrete a highly corrosive liquid from any part of her body. Unlike many Quirks that might seem straightforward at first glance, Acid is remarkably versatile, capable of both immense destruction and delicate manipulation. Imagine being able to produce a substance that can rapidly dissolve concrete, steel, and other robust materials on contact. This potent ability is what gives Mina her edge in combat and makes her one of Class 1-A's most adaptable students. At its core, Mina's Acid Quirk functions by allowing her to control the acid's properties, specifically its viscosity (thickness) and solubility (corrosiveness). This nuanced control is key to her fighting style. For offensive maneuvers, she can unleash concentrated bursts of acid, such as "Acid Shot" โ€” projectile attacks that can melt through enemy defenses or inflict direct damage. She can also clasp her hands together to fire a continuous stream, making her a dangerous fighter both up close and at a distance. During intense battles, her ability to dissolve weapons and defenses has proven invaluable, as seen during her confrontation with the formidable Gigantomachia where her acid was able to eat through his supposedly impenetrable hide. Beyond its destructive potential, Mina skillfully employs her Quirk for defensive and mobility purposes. One of her signature moves, "Acid Veil," involves creating a thick, highly corrosive wall of acid that can block incoming attacks and protect her teammates from projectiles. This defensive screen is not only a testament to her mastery but also her innate protective instincts. For evasion and swift movement, Mina can lower the acid's viscosity, transforming it into a slippery, low-friction substance that she can glide on with incredible speed. This "Acid Layback" technique, often combined with her impressive breakdancing skills, allows her to maneuver around the battlefield with unpredictable grace, making her a difficult target to hit. She can even melt handholds into walls for vertical movement, adding another layer to her dynamic fighting style. A curious and crucial aspect of her Quirk is her body's natural resistance to her own acid. This physiological adaptation is why her skin has its distinctive pink hue. However, this resistance isn't limitless. Over-exertion or pushing her Quirk to its absolute maximum, as seen with her ultimate move "Acidman: Alma," can strain her body and potentially cause self-damage. "Acidman," an evolved technique, allows her to completely engulf herself in a humanoid form of acid, offering a powerful offensive and defensive boost. The "Alma" iteration of this move, unveiled during the critical Final War arc, signifies a new level of potency, demonstrating her growth and willingness to push past her limits for her allies. The strategic depth of Mina's Quirk is often underestimated. While it may not possess the raw explosive force of Bakugo's or the elemental grandeur of Todoroki's, her Acid allows for intricate maneuvers and problem-solving, turning her into a highly adaptable hero. She continuously trains to manipulate its variables, transforming a corrosive ability into a creative catalyst for heroism.

A Burst of Personality: The Alien Queen's Irrepressible Charm

Mina Ashido's personality is as vibrant and memorable as her appearance. She is consistently portrayed as one of Class 1-A's most cheerful, energetic, and outgoing students. Her optimism is infectious, often bringing a sense of joy and light-heartedness to the high-stakes environment of U.A. High. She's a true social butterfly, easily making friends with almost everyone, from the perpetually annoyed Bakugo to the reserved Shoji, demonstrating her exceptional interpersonal skills. Mina's character can be broadly classified by personality frameworks; she aligns with the ESFP (Extraverted, Sensing, Feeling, Perceiving) personality type, often described as a "Trendsetter and trailblazer" who lives fully in the moment. Similarly, her Enneagram Type 7, "The Enthusiast," perfectly captures her energetic, optimistic, and spontaneous nature, alongside a tendency to seek exciting activities and avoid discomfort. These traits manifest in her love for dance, fashion, and her general eagerness to engage with the world and her peers. Despite her outwardly carefree demeanor, Mina possesses a sharp mind for problem-solving in dynamic situations, often finding unique and creative ways to resolve issues. An early example of this quick wit is her middle school incident where she saved an underclassman from bullies by cleverly tricking them into breakdancing, showcasing her ability to defuse tension with humor and ingenuity. She's also a natural morale booster, frequently attempting to cheer up classmates like Ojiro or Kirishima when they're feeling down, embodying a valuable skill beyond her combat abilities. However, Mina isn't without her imperfections, which add depth to her character. While highly athletic and agile, she struggles significantly with academic studies, often ranking among the lowest in her class. She can also be impulsive, sometimes acting on excitement without fully considering the consequences, such as accidentally burning Aoyama's cape with her acid or speaking informally at inappropriate times. Moreover, despite her confidence, she occasionally grapples with self-doubt and insecurity, particularly concerning the potential harm her potent Acid Quirk could unintentionally inflict on others in battle. Yet, it is this very fear, a common thread among heroes, that often pushes her to be braver and stronger, particularly in moments of extreme peril. Mina's blend of enthusiasm, athletic prowess, and an occasionally naive but always well-meaning disposition makes her a grounding figure in Class 1-A. As one source noted, she acts as a "control group" or stabilizing element, providing a necessary contrast to the more high-strung and intense main characters like Izuku and Bakugo. Sheโ€™s comfortable with her role, not consumed by envy, and genuinely supportive of her friends' achievements, which, in a subtle way, makes her heroic in its own right.

The Unsung Hero: Mina's Impact and Profound Development

While Mina Ashido might not lead every major arc in My Hero Academia, her character arc is nonetheless significant, marked by moments of profound courage and growth. Her journey truly begins not with a grand power-up, but with a quiet act of bravery in her middle school days that would profoundly influence another future hero: Eijiro Kirishima. In a pivotal flashback, Kirishima recalled being paralyzed by fear when faced with a giant villain, Gigantomachia, who was intimidating young girls. It was Mina, despite her own terror, who stepped forward, diverting the villain's attention and tricking him into turning himself in. This fearless act, even as she collapsed in tears afterward, became Kirishima's catalyst, inspiring him to overcome his insecurities and pursue a path of unwavering courage. Their shared history and this foundational moment forged an unbreakable bond of mutual inspiration, with Mina's boldness driving Kirishima to become the "Unbreakable Hero" he aspired to be, and Kirishima's later persistence motivating Mina to take her own hero journey more seriously. Initially, Mina is portrayed as a "middle-of-the-road" trainee hero, possessing a moderately powerful Quirk and decent skills, but perhaps lacking the intense ambition of her more prominent classmates. However, this perception belies her true potential. Horikoshi Kohei, the series creator, has affirmed that Mina actually possesses some of the best reflexes in Class 1-A and, if given more focus, has the potential to be a top hero. Her performance in the U.A. Sports Festival, where she finished in the top 8 in the Quirk Apprehension Test, further demonstrates her athletic prowess and craftiness. Mina's development largely centers on her growing mastery and confidence in her Acid Quirk. Early on, despite her proficiency, she struggled with fine-tuning the acidity to avoid potentially lethal damage to human opponents, often leading her to use her Quirk more for defense or mobility than direct attacks. However, through continuous training, she progressively strengthens her resistance to her own acid and gains a higher skill level in manipulating its properties. Her most significant display of growth comes during the Paranormal Liberation War arc, where she once again confronts Gigantomachia. Faced with her past fear, Mina pushes through her terror to defend Mount Lady, unleashing her ultimate move, "Acidman: Alma." This incredible feat allowed her acid to melt through Gigantomachia's armored skin, a material previously thought to be impenetrable. This moment not only solidifies her combat prowess but also showcases her immense courage and dedication to protecting others, even when paralyzed by fear. Her ability to "switch up" during battle, employing a two-way mindset for attack and defense, underscores her tactical evolution. Mina's journey is a powerful reminder that not every hero needs to be the strongest or the smartest to make a difference. Her consistent effort, combined with her unwavering spirit and remarkable courage in the face of overwhelming odds, has made her a truly invaluable asset to Class 1-A and a fan favorite.

Relationships and Bonds: The Heart of Class 1-A's Social Butterfly

Mina Ashido is undeniably the social glue of Class 1-A. Her outgoing and friendly nature allows her to connect with nearly every student, fostering a sense of unity and camaraderie within the diverse group. She thrives on interaction, often initiating conversations, offering encouragement, and lightening the mood with her comedic quips and infectious enthusiasm. Her most significant and deeply explored relationship within the series is her long-standing friendship with Eijiro Kirishima. Their bond dates back to middle school, predating their enrollment at U.A. High. As detailed earlier, Mina's heroic act against Gigantomachia deeply inspired Kirishima, becoming the turning point that spurred him to become the brave hero he is today. This shared history has created a foundation of mutual admiration and respect that has only deepened over their time at U.A. While fans have often speculated about a potential romance between "Kirimina," the series itself has consistently portrayed their connection as a profound, unwavering friendship rather than a romantic relationship. They support each other, challenge each other to grow, and their bond is consistently highlighted as one of the purest and most impactful friendships in My Hero Academia. Even by the manga's conclusion in August 2024, their relationship remains one of strong platonic connection, reinforcing the idea that not all deep bonds need to be romantic. Mina's ability to be a unifying figure extends beyond Kirishima. She's seen interacting positively with a wide array of classmates, from teaching Kaminari to dance, to offering moral support to others during stressful situations. Her willingness to be vulnerable, combined with her innate optimism, allows her to forge genuine connections that help solidify the bonds within Class 1-A, a crucial element for a team of aspiring heroes who must rely on each other in life-or-death situations. In a series that doesn't heavily emphasize romance, Mina's primary focus remains on improving her skills and supporting her classmates, embodying the spirit of cooperation that defines the hero world.
